Saudi Arabia has expressed its willingness to mediate between the Trump administration and Iran in efforts to achieve a new nuclear agreement aimed at curbing Iran’s nuclear ambitions. The kingdom is apprehensive that Iran may seek nuclear weapons following the weakening of its regional proxies that had served as deterrents against threats from Israel. By leveraging its relationship with President Trump, Saudi Arabia aims to facilitate diplomatic discussions with Iran.
While the exact nature of Saudi Arabia’s offer remains uncertain, the endeavor illustrates Riyadh’s aspiration to solidify its position amid improving relations with Iran. President Trump has indicated his intent to negotiate a new deal, though Iran’s response has been mixed, with Supreme Leader Khamenei claiming talks with the U.S. are ill-conceived.
Riyadh has been critical of the Obama-era nuclear agreement, particularly regarding its implications for Iran’s military activities and regional influence. Following the Trump administration’s withdrawal from the deal and subsequent attacks on Saudi oil facilities attributed to Iranian proxies, tensions soared. However, recent developments suggest a thawing of relations, exemplified by a March 2023 bilateral agreement to normalize ties, facilitated by China.
As Iran’s military stature has been diminished due to Israel’s operations against Iranian-affiliated groups, Saudi Arabia perceives a unique chance to de-escalate regional tensions. Riyadh recognizes the necessity of a new nuclear accord not only to prevent a potentially aggressive Iranian response but also to advance its own economic interests.
In light of President Trump’s renewed interest in negotiations to eliminate Iran’s nuclear capabilities, he has made public statements advocating for a peaceful resolution, emphasizing a desire for a balanced relationship. Iran’s struggling economy pressures its leaders to consider offered dialogues, although skepticism about U.S. intentions persists among officials, particularly from influential leaders like Khamenei.
Experts indicate that Saudi Arabia seeks to leverage its role for greater influence in international affairs, displaying a willingness to mediate between Washington and Tehran, allowing for a distancing from the maximum pressure campaign against Iran. Nevertheless, mutual mistrust may hinder progression of these diplomatic overtures.
The dynamics of the Saudi-U.S. relationship may face scrutiny due to Trump’s controversial proposals regarding Gaza, potentially complicating Saudi-Israeli normalization efforts. Despite this, Saudi Arabia strongly affirmed that any agreement with Israel must prioritize Palestinian statehood, firmly rejecting proposals that suggest displacing the Palestinian population.
Trump’s administration continues to impact Saudi Arabia’s visibility and influence on the global stage, suggesting that the kingdom’s role in mediating conflicts, including those involving the United States and Russia, could evolve significantly.
